Three-day Meeting in Jaipur: Prime Minister Narendra Modi will digitally address a meeting of national office bearers of the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) held in Jaipur on May 19.
BJP national office bearers meeting will be held on May 19, 20 and 21 at Hotel Leela Palace Kukas located in Amer assembly constituency of Jaipur.
On the evening of May 19, BJP national president JP Nadda will preside over the meeting of the party's national general secretaries.
BJP general secretary and state in-charge Arun Singh said on Wednesday that the main meeting of national office bearers will be held on May 20, which will be addressed online by PM Narendra Modi at 10 am.
He said that four sessions would be held on May 20 and the meeting would end with Nadda's address in the evening.
BJP general secretary Arun Singh said, 'The political situation of the country will be discussed in the three-day meeting. There will also be a conversation about strengthening the party at every booth.
136 office-bearers will attend the meeting, including party office-bearers, national-level general secretaries, treasurer, vice-president, and state president.
